Popcorn Chicken

Step 1: Prepare the Chicken

  1. Cut the chicken: Cut the chicken breasts into bite-sized pieces, about 1-inch cubes.
  2. Marinate: In a mixing bowl, combine the buttermilk and hot sauce (if using). Add the chicken pieces to the bowl, ensuring they are fully submerged in the buttermilk mixture. Cover and refrigerate for at least 1 hour, or up to overnight for more flavor and tenderness.

Step 2: Prepare the Breading

  1. Mix the dry ingredients: In another mixing bowl, combine the flour, cornstarch, garlic powder, onion powder, paprika, salt, black pepper, and cayenne pepper (if using). Stir until well combined.

Step 3: Bread the Chicken

  1. Bread the chicken: Remove the chicken pieces from the buttermilk mixture, allowing any excess to drip off. Dredge the chicken pieces in the flour mixture, pressing lightly to adhere the breading. Ensure each piece is well coated.

Step 4: Fry the Chicken

  1. Heat the oil: In a large skillet or deep fryer, heat vegetable oil to 350°F (175°C).
  2. Fry the chicken: Carefully add the breaded chicken pieces to the hot oil, frying in batches to avoid overcrowding. Fry for about 3-4 minutes per side, or until the chicken is golden brown and cooked through.
  3. Drain: Use a slotted spoon or tongs to remove the chicken from the oil and place it on a plate lined with paper towels to drain any excess oil.

Step 5: Prepare the Dipping Sauce (Optional)

  1. Mix the sauce: In a small bowl, combine the mayonnaise, ketchup, Dijon mustard, honey, and hot sauce (if using). Stir until smooth and well combined.

Step 6: Serve

  1. Serve hot: Serve the popcorn chicken hot with the optional dipping sauce on the side. Enjoy as a snack, appetizer, or main course!

Tips for Perfect Popcorn Chicken

  1. Marinate for tenderness: Marinating the chicken in buttermilk helps tenderize it and adds flavor.
  2. Maintain oil temperature: Keep the oil at a steady 350°F (175°C) for even frying.
  3. Fry in batches: Avoid overcrowding the pan to ensure each piece of chicken is crispy and cooked evenly.
  4. Serve immediately: Popcorn chicken is best enjoyed hot and fresh for maximum crispiness.
